Transferring Photos from Your Samsung Phone to Your Computer: A Simple Guide

Using a USB Cable

Connecting your Samsung phone to your computer via a USB cable is a straightforward way to transfer photos. Here's how:

1. Connect your Samsung phone to your computer using a USB cable. Ensure you're using the original cable that came with your phone or a high-quality, compatible cable.
2. Unlock your phone. This allows your computer to detect it and access its storage.
3. Select the "File Transfer" or "MTP" mode on your phone. This option allows your computer to view the phone's files. You may need to tap a notification that appears on your phone to select the mode.
4. Open the "My Computer" or "This PC" window on your computer. You should see your Samsung phone listed as a removable drive.
5. Open the "DCIM" folder on your phone. This folder contains all your photos and videos.
6. Select the photos you want to transfer and copy or drag them to a desired location on your computer.

Utilizing Samsung Smart Switch

Samsung Smart Switch is a handy software application for transferring data between your Samsung phone and computer. It allows you to transfer not only photos but also contacts, messages, apps, and more.

1. Download and install Samsung Smart Switch on your computer. You can find it on Samsung's website or the Microsoft Store.
2. Connect your Samsung phone to your computer using a USB cable.
3. Open Samsung Smart Switch on your computer.
4. Follow the onscreen instructions to connect your phone.
5. Select "Photos" from the list of data types you want to transfer.
6. Click "Transfer" to begin the process.

What if I don't see the "DCIM" folder on my computer when I connect my Samsung phone using a USB cable?

If you don't see the "DCIM" folder on your computer when you connect your Samsung phone using a USB cable, there are a few things you can try:

Make sure that you are using a high-quality USB cable. A damaged or faulty USB cable could prevent your computer from recognizing your phone.
Try connecting your phone to a different USB port on your computer.
Check your phone's USB connection settings. On some Samsung phones, you can choose how you want to connect your phone to a computer using a USB cable. Make sure that you are using the correct setting for file transfer.
Restart your computer and your phone. This can sometimes solve connection issues.
Try updating your phone's software. Outdated software can sometimes cause compatibility issues.
Try using a different computer. If you are still having trouble, it is possible that the problem is with your computer.

If you have tried all of these steps and you are still unable to see the "DCIM" folder on your computer, you may need to contact Samsung support for assistance.
